‘Greening’ the Human Rights Protection of Roma Communities is a research and advocacy initiative at the grassroots project. One main component is covering two different featured Roma neighbourhoods with a Social LAB experiment to gain knowledge and empower Roma youths to act for change on Environmental Justice issues. It also covers 30 communities with an online survey on environmental Justice to create solid knowledge to develop advocacy tools and media coverage for awareness raising.
The other main component is building alliances between CBOs, environmentalists and Human Rights lawyers to advocate for better domestic legislation and understand and analyse the recent options and gaps in soft and hard legal instruments in cases of environmental injustice.
Grant Amount: 15.000 EUR
